In Praise of Shadows by Junichiro Tanizaki

An essay on aesthetics by the Japanese novelist, this book explores architecture, jade, food, and even toilets, combining an acute sense of the use of space in buildings. The book also includes descriptions of laquerware under candlelight and women in the darkness of the house of pleasure.
"Tanizaki captures in an amusing, flowing commentary on beauty, architecture, drama, food, feminine beauty, and many other aspects of Japanese life the uneasy mixing of two clashing esthetic traditions" --Edwin O. Reischauer, Harvard University

Junichiro Tanizaki was born in Tokyo in 1886 and lived there until the earthquake of 1923, when he relocated to the Kyoto-Osaka region, which was the setting for one of his most famous novels, The Makioka Sisters (1943-48). Tanizaki wrote nearly twenty books, including Naomi (1924), Some Prefer Nettles (1928), Arrowroot (1931), and A Portrait of Shunkin (1933). In 1941, 1954, and 1965, he published translations of the Japanese classic The Tale of Genji. Some of his books were adapted into films, including Quicksand (1930), The Key (1956), and Diary of a Crazy Old Man (1961). In 1949, he received Japan's Imperial Prize in Literature, and in 1965, he became the first Japanese writer to be elected to the American Academy and the National Institute of Arts and Letters as an honorary member. Tanizaki passed away in 1965.
